We are seeking an experienced Network Engineer at Schriever Space Force Base, Colorado to ensure satellite safety during firing of military lasers. You can make a difference with this exciting and 'game-changing' new technology. Your technical expertise and collaborative skills will assist the U.S. Space Command in this critical mission.
This position is contingent upon your ability to maintain your Secret clearance and obtain a Top Secret clearance with SCI access.
Serco supports U.S. Space Command as a sub for their Wing Information and Communications Support contract providing in-depth technical assistance. Our team conducts studies, analyses, and assessments. Our team is also responsible for equipment installation and transitioning for the legacy Space Defense Integrated Network.
The experienced Network Engineer will oversee the planning, solutioning, and implementing the Space Command Digital Information Network (SDIN) technical refresh, if accomplished during the period of performance of this contract. The Lead Network Engineer will evaluate, design, document, install, implement, test, perform problem isolation and resolution, monitor, tune, and sets standards. You will be part of a small team of highly specialized technical experts that works closely with the customer. The team has been recognized by U.S Space Command and the industry for their outstanding contributions to the community.
In this role, you will:
Provide network Operation and Maintenance (O&M) for Air Force Space Command's Space Digital Integrated Network (SDIN) Responsible to design and engineer networks and perform long-term planning Provide engineering studies, recommendations, and other reports as needed Oversee device configuration design, testing, implementation and ongoing updates Oversee circuit changes, route alterations, and other critical network functions Train new staff and support staff development Monitor, maintain, and troubleshoot Red SDIN, Black SDIN, and SONET networks Provide troubleshooting assistance of T1's through OC-12c's on the CISCO SONET Network using CISCO Transport Controller and CISCO Transport Manager Seek out opportunities to implement automation and other technologies to improve outcomes Interact with customers for troubleshooting, and communicate progress to staff Support other contract functional areas and perform other duties as required Qualifications
To be successful in this role, you will have:
An active DoD Secret clearance with the ability to obtain and maintain an active TS/SCI clearance An active DoD IAT Level II compliant certification (E.g., COMPTIA Security+) immediately upon government mandate Bachelor's degree in Information Technology or related field High School Diploma/GED Equivalent and 4 years of additional related experience will be considered 4 years of related experience Occasional travel as required (up to 25%)
Additional desired experience and skills:
Cisco/Juniper knowledge/experience, JNCIS-SP or JNCIS-ENT certification strongly preferred Transport network experience strongly preferred Serial Data Communications and Optical Transport Network experience preferred SolarWinds Orion, CISCO Prime Optical, and Juniper CTP View experience a plus Experience with scalable network device management and automation technologies preferred
